> as a systems person, I'm inclined to suggest you set up a local stunnel
> (see http://http://www.stunnel.org/) that accepts FTP connections on a
> local port and forwards them as SFTP connections to the actual SFTP
> server. Your Test Plan will tell Jmeter to connect to localhost instead
> of the system under test.
>
> Is FTP still using multiple connections? In that case, you may need to
> make a second tunnel to provide the other port as well.
